Peristiwa onshow
Definisi dan penggunaan
Saat <menu> elemen muncul sebagai menu konteks, peristiwa onshow akan terjadi.
Contoh
Melaksanakan JavaScript saat <menu> elemen muncul sebagai menu konteks:
<div contextmenu="mymenu"> <p>Right-click inside this box to see the context menu!</p> <menu type="context" id="mymenu" onshow="myFunction()"> <menuitem label="Refresh" onclick="window.location.reload();"></menuitem> </menu> </div>
Sintaks
Pada HTML:
<elemen onshow="myScript">
Pada JavaScript:
objek.onshow = function(){myScript};
Pada JavaScript, gunakan metode addEventListener():
objek.addEventListener("show", myScript);
Keterangan:Internet Explorer 8 atau versi yang lebih awal tidak mendukung Metode addEventListener().
Detil teknis
Pembubaran: | Tidak Dukung |
---|---|
Dapat dibatalkan: | Tidak Dukung |
Tipe peristiwa: | Event |
HTML tag yang didukung: | <menu> |
Versi DOM: | Peristiwa Level 3 |
Dukungan browser
Angka di tabel menunjukkan versi pertama browser yang mendukung peristiwa ini penuh.
Event | Chrome | IE | Firefox | Safari | Opera |
---|---|---|---|---|---|
onshow | Tidak Dukung | Tidak Dukung | 8.0 | Tidak Dukung | Tidak Dukung |